Senior Commercial Lawyer
BT is one of the world's leading providers of communications solutions, including fixed voice, mobile, superfast fibre broadband and TV services (including BT Sport), and operates at the forefront of rapidly evolving markets. BT aims to build on the progress of the last few years to create a bigger, faster growing Consumer business which delivers even more for its customers. Consumer is a vital part of the BT business with over 15 million customers.
To help drive the future development and success of BT's fibre broadband, digital, voice, mobile and TV businesses, BT now wishes to appoint a Senior Commercial Lawyer with a minimum of 5 years relevant experience to join the BT Consumer Innovations and Strategic Partners team on a temporary contract basis for a period of up to 6 months.
This role will report directly to the Head of Legal - Brand, Customer Care and Mobile and work closely with Legal, Governance & Compliance (LGC) peers.
The role will support senior stakeholders in BT's Brand, Marketing, Customer Care and Mobile business units in the implementation of the key strategic priorities for BT Consumer. This role will involve advising on contract law queries and leading negotiations on a range of key strategic commercial agreements across the Marketing, Brand, Customer Care and Mobile business units.
Ideal candidates will be individuals who have experience of leading a deal team through negotiations on complex, high value, strategically significant contracts and in the project management and delivery of large scale projects in the telecommunications, media and IT sectors. They will also have a demonstrable track record in producing high quality and effective legal advice, an interest in developing your knowledge of BT's mobile, customer care and marketing/brand businesses and an excellent understanding of the legal and regulatory environment in which BT operates.
Key Responsibilities
• Provide advice on commercial risks to facilitate maximum competitive advantage and minimum compliance exposure, providing appropriate solutions/alternatives and facilitating sound commercial risk management;
• Demonstrate leadership skills and manage key operational interfaces, taking ownership for the resolution of issues, prioritising support and identifying where the Innovation and Strategic Partners team can add maximum value;
• Have outstanding drafting skills, negotiating skills, and extensive transactional experience including the management of acceptable contractual risk;
• Build robust relationships with key internal clients through strong interpersonal skills. The job holder will be required to have a deep understanding of BT Consumer's business objectives and will provide high quality customer focused service to the team. The job holder will be expected to operate at senior levels of the business and be comfortable dealing with internal and external senior executives on a range of issues and be able to effectively manage conflict in a fast paced environment;
• Provide first line legal and regulatory advice and/or working with other commercial/legal role holders on transactions, projects and propositions; coordinating other specialist input (e.g. data, risk, insurance, tax, treasury), providing a commercial assessment of such specialism input and making decisions where appropriate;
• Contribute to key discussions and decisions across the customer care, mobile, media and brand teams, leading on areas which require independent, business-focused legal advice to help drive business performance;
• Act as lead negotiator and be responsible for managing an industry-leading legal and contractual negotiating team that focuses on the commercial objectives and be aware of current developments / the external market in key commercial transactions;
• Provide sound, common sense advice, guidance and judgement to the commercial stakeholders on projects and transactions including risk analysis on legal and commercial questions, and on all legal issues relevant to their area, including strategy, structure, and overall risk profile; and
• Develop best practice in commercial contracting including through training for the business units and through participation at pan BT legal initiatives.
